Q: Is 25,711,446 a Prime Number?

 A: No, 25,711,446 is not a prime number.

Why is 25,711,446 not a prime number?

A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.

The number 25711446 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 6 17 19 34 38 51 57 102 114 323 646 969 1,938 13,267 26,534 39,801 79,602 225,539 252,073 451,078 504,146 676,617 756,219 1,353,234 1,512,438 4,285,241 8,570,482 12,855,723 and 25,711,446, with no remainder.

Since 25,711,446 cannot be divided by just 1 and 25,711,446, it is not a prime number.
